Technical Specifications: Construction Wholesaler Geosynthetics Parameters

The following table defines the key technical parameters for geosynthetics supplied to construction wholesalers.

ParameterSpecification RequirementEngineering ImportanceTest Method
Mass per Unit Area (Geotextile)100-500 g/m²Determines strength and durability.ASTM D5261
Tensile StrengthPer specificationCritical for construction applications.ASTM D4595
Elongation at BreakPer specificationDuctility for construction applications.ASTM D4595
Puncture ResistancePer specificationResistance to installation damage.ASTM D6241
Permittivity≥0.1 sec⁻¹Critical for drainage applications.ASTM D4491
Thickness (Geomembrane)0.5-3.0mmConsistent thickness for construction.ASTM D5994
Resin GradePE80 or PE100Consistent quality.ASTM D1238 (MFI)
Density≥0.940 g/cm³Consistent density ensures quality.ASTM D1505
Service Life20-50+ yearsConstruction requires long service life.Field data

Construction Wholesaler Product Range

Product TypeTypical SpecificationsCommon ApplicationsKey Features
Woven Geotextile100-400 g/m²Road base stabilization, reinforcementHigh tensile strength
Nonwoven Geotextile100-500 g/m²Drainage, filtration, protectionHigh permittivity
HDPE Geomembrane0.5-2.5mmWater containment, liningChemical resistance, UV resistance
LLDPE Geomembrane0.5-2.0mmPonds, irregular shapesFlexibility
GeonetVariousDrainageTransmissivity
GeocompositeVariousCombined functionsMulti-functional
